PARI’S CHILDHOOD MEMORIES IN KHALED HOSSEINI’S AND THE MOUNTAINS ECHOED FATIMAH

Abstract

Abstract Childhood memories have characteristics, have a link to a phenomenon called infantile amnesia, and can affect someone afterwards, particularly in adulthood. This study aims to describe Pari’s childhood memories depicted in And the Mountains Echoed novel and to reveal those childhood memories’ impact on Pari. As the tools for data analysis, firstly concept of memory will be delivered as a base to underlie childhood memories. The theory of childhood memories by Mark L. Howe and Patrick Estrade will be used to analyse the data. The data of the study is taken from author’s description and characters dialogue in And the Mountains Echoed novel which represent the childhood memories of Pari. The data is collected using library method and close reading technique. The analysis is presented using descriptive qualitative method. The result of analysis shows that Pari experiences infantile amnesia and her childhood memories are tend to be retained for a short period of time and rapidly decayed, are easily to be interfered, and can be categorized as autobiographical memories of child. At the beginning, childhood memories give negative impact on Pari. They brings her to a great confusion, it is because she is unable to recollect her own childhood memories. Finally, the childhood memories give positive impact on her, since she has seeked and found her big brother and her own roots by recollecting her childhood memories from another character. Keywords: childhood memories, infantile amnesia, early memory development.
Determination of Pathotypes from Indonesian Xanthomonas oryzae Pv. Oryzae Population causing Bacterial Leaf Blight and their Reactions on Differential Rice Suryadi, Yadi; Samudra, I Made; Priyatno, Tri Puji; Susilowati, Dwi Ningsih; Lestari, Puji; Fatimah,; Kadir, Trini Suryani

Abstract

The objective of this work was to study the virulence of 15 Xanthomonas oryzae pv. oryzae (Xoo) isolates collected in three provinces in Indonesia (North Sumatra, South Sumatra, and South Sulawesi) based on five Indonesian differential rice genotypes and 10 near isogenic lines (NILs) that have been known to differ in their resistance to bacterial leaf blight (BLB), in a greenhouse assessment. In addition, this study also aims to monitor the responses of 31 rice genotypes (21 NILs, five differentials, five improved cultivars) to BLB disease in a field experiment. The 15 isolates showed different virulence patterns on the NILs’genotypes with a single resistance gene indicating the pathogen diversity. Eight different pathotypes were present, as demonstrated by a particular virulence pattern of each isolate on the genotypes. Determination of Xoo pathotype revealed that Xoo pathotypes responded differently based on their reaction to NILs and Indonesian differential genotypes. The field assessment demonstrated the incidence and severity of BLB disease on rice genotypes ranging from 25% to 100% and 5.5% to 72.91%, respectively, while the mean disease index ranged from 1.15% to 72.9%. The disease response varied among rice genotypes. IRBB50 (Xa4+xa5), IRBB51 (Xa4+xa13), IRBB52 (Xa4+Xa21), IRBB53 (Xa4+Xa21), IRBB56 (Xa4+xa5+xa13), IRBB57 (Xa4+xa5+Xa21), IRBB59 (Xa4+xa13+Xa21), IRBB64 (Xa4+xa5+Xa7+Xa21), IRBB66 (Xa4+xa5+Xa7+xa13+Xa21), IRBB7(Xa7), Angke (Xa4+xa5) and Code (Xa4+Xa7) were revealed to be highly resistant to the BLB pathogen. These genotypes have potential as genetic material for the pyramiding of several resistance genes for the development of rice resistance to BLB disease in Indonesia.
PENGARUH FOO (SAMPAH) DI SISI UDARA TERHADAP KESELAMATAN DAN KEAMANAN PENERBANGAN DI BANDAR UDARA KALIMARAU BERAU KALIMANTAN TIMUR Ade Putra Akbar; Ahmad Musadek; Fatimah

Abstract

This Final Project research with the title "the effect of Foreign Object Damage at Air Side on aviation safety and security' the purpose of this study is, to determine and test that, the accumulation of garbage in Air Side has an effect on aviation safety and security, as well as to improve safety, and aviation security. The author uses descriptive quantitative research methods , with data collection techniques in the form of observation, literature study, distributing questionnaires to Apron Movement Control and Ground Handling personnel and conducting interviews with Apron Movement Control personnel. The author chooses a quantitative descriptive research method because the results obtained are in the form of numbers and are clear so that the author can use the Likert Scale research instrument to get the results of the research that has been done, by calculating each one of the statements, then ranked using the Spearman Rank formula, and conclude the results of the interview answers that the author has done. The results of the discussion "the effect of garbage accumulation at Air Side on aviation safety and security' the authors get the results that the accumulation of garbage at Ground Support Equipment affects the safety and security of flights. Temporary garbage storage places that are not in accordance with the regulations, and the use of the Ground Support Equipment (Baggage cart) facility as a place to transport garbage results that it affects aviation safety and security. The conclusion of this study is that garbage in the Air Side disturbs aviation safety and security so that supporting facilities for cleanliness are needed, so that flight services at Kalimarau Berau Airport can run smoothly.

Studi Reproduksi Induk Udang Vaname (Litopenaeus vannamei) Pada Kolam Pemeliharaan Unit Induk III PT. Esaputlii Prakarsa Utama Wardha Jalil; Supasman Emu; Fatimah

Abstract

The study aims to find out and increase knowledge about the reproduction broodstock of vaname shrimp in PT. Esaputlii Prakarsa Utama. The data analysis methods used are descriptive and quantitative analysis. Vaname shrimp broodstock management techniques activities start from water procurement, tub/pond preparation, broodstock procurement, acclimatization, eye abalation, maturation and maintenance including feed management and water quality, spawning, hatching eggs to harvesting. The results showed that the amount of feeding ranged from 500 grams/tub for squid feed, 1 kg/tub for sea worm feed. Broodstock who are able to spawn have an average of 41-42 /day from an average number of 333 shrimp. The percentage of female vanames that spawn ranges from 84%/day. The number of eggs produced by vaname shrimp reached 100,250–261,923 eggs in one month, the average egg that was fertilized was 9,668,333 and produced naupli as many as 8,955,000. The water quality parameters obtained during the research were still in a good range for vannamei shrimp.
